Book Description
Disillusioned by urban life, Trish Tuley found sanctuary in the American wilderness. After escaping the Los Angeles corporate world in 1993, she picked up a camera and walked thousands of miles, capturing her communions with the land on film.
Eight years later, a chance meeting with poet Myra Dutton revealed a kindred spirit, an individual who had also hiked many miles and shared her passion to serve nature through art. This connection lead to HEALING GROUND, a collection of 10 years of visual and literary meditations on the natural world. Comprised of awe-inspiring photos juxtaposed with soul-stirring poetry, this illuminating work is a much-needed reminder of our scarce and sacred Mother Earth, and her capacity for healing the soul.
About the Author
TRISH TULEY is an award-winning photographer whose work has appeared in environmental publications and museum exhibits and on book covers. She lives in Idyllwild, California.
MYRA DUTTON's poetry has been published in anthologies and recorded in three different languages. She lives in Idyllwild, California.
